Detachment 12 stands up to provide combat software

Lt. Gen. Robert McMurry, left, passes the guidon for Air Force Life Cycle Management Center Detachment 12 to Col. Enrique Oti, right, May 8, 2019, during a detachment standup ceremony. Detachment 12’s mission is to create and rapidly deliver software and applications for U.S. warfighters. (U.S. Air Force photo by Jerry Saslav)
